    How about this:

    To whom it may concern regarding manditory H&N restraints:

    At this point many racers no longer have the discresionary income required to race at the same frequencys as in 2007 and this is apparent in the approximately 10% decrease in entries nation wide and comments from the National Office confirming the same. It would not be an overstatement to say that race turn outs for 2009 will also decrease at least another 10%. The addition of the high cost of H&N systems will cause yet more loss of income from entries and seriously effect the solvency of many racing regions.

    I ask that you do not mandate H&N restraints. Let drivers choose what level of protection and standard they want. Any discussion on the subject should be postponed until more favorable national economic conditions return or market forces drive the cost of such equipment down to a reasonable level.
